Energy-Efficient and Semi-automated Truck Platooning Research and Evaluation

This open access book presents research and evaluation results of the Austrian flagship project “Connecting Austria,” illustrating the wide range of research needs and questions that arise when semi-automated truck platooning is deployed in Austria.
